React projeleri (Create React App, Next.js, Vite veya Remix olsun) Node.js uzerine insa edilir ve ayni gitignore ihtiyaclarini paylasir — arti .next, dist veya build gibi cercevelere ozgu yapi dizinleri.
Bu sablon Node.js gitignore'u Next.js kurallari ve yaygin IDE/OS desenleriyle birlestirir. npm, yarn ve pnpm, yapi ciktilari, ortam dosyalari ve temiz bir React deposu icin ihtiyaciniz olan her seyi kapsar.
Nasil kullanilir
1. On secili sablonlari gozden gecirin (Node.js + Next.js + VS Code + OS)
2. Next.js kullanmiyorsaniz kaldirin veya diger sablonlar ekleyin
3. "Kopyala" veya "Indir"e tiklayin
4. Proje kokunuze yerlestirin
Sikca sorulan sorular
build veya dist klasorunu yoksaymali miyim?
Evet. Yapi ciktisi (build/, dist/, .next/, out/) kaynak koddan olusturulur ve surum kontrolunde olmamalidir. Herhangi bir zamanda kaynaktan yeniden insa edilebilir.
CRA vs Next.js vs Vite icin farkli .gitignore gerekir mi?
Node.js tabani aynidir. Fark yapi dizini adidir: CRA build/ kullanir, Next.js .next/ ve out/ kullanir, Vite dist/ kullanir. Bu sablon hepsini kapsar.
.env.local'i commit etmeli miyim?
Hayir. .env.local gibi dosyalar makinenize ozgu sirlar icerir. Bunun yerine gercek degerler olmadan gereken degiskenleri listeleyen .env.example dosyasi commit edin.